Title: Hiroki Taguchi: Innovator in Sound-Absorbing Technologies
Introduction
Hiroki Taguchi is a notable inventor based in Aichi,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of sound-absorbing technologies, holding a total of 3 patents. His innovative designs focus on enhancing sound absorption in various applications, particularly in automotive engineering.
Latest Patents
One of Taguchi's latest patents is a sound-absorbing cover. This cover comprises a first sound-absorbing layer and a second sound-absorbing layer made of foam. The first skin layer of the first sound-absorbing layer and the second skin layer of the second sound-absorbing layer are layered in a state of being made to face each other. An air layer is provided between the facing surfaces of the first skin layer and the second skin layer. Notably, the rigidity of the first skin layer differs from that of the second skin layer, enhancing its sound-absorbing capabilities. Another significant patent is a cover for an automobile engine. This cover is designed to cover a crank pulley and an auxiliary drive belt of an engine arranged in an engine room. The cover includes a reinforcing body that attaches to the engine and is integrated with a sound-absorbing main body.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Hiroki Taguchi has worked with prominent companies such as Sumitomo Riko Company Limited and Inoac Corporation. His experience in these organizations has allowed him to develop and refine his innovative ideas in sound absorption and automotive applications.
Collaborations
Taguchi has collaborated with talented individuals in his field, including Koji Tomiyama and Kazuyoshi Onishi. These collaborations have contributed to the advancement of his projects and the successful development of his patents.
